Product Overview

CY7C1049GN-10VXIT is a CY7C1049GN high-performance CMOS fast static RAM device organized as 512K words by 8-bits. Data writes are performed by asserting the chip enable active-low (CE) and write enable (WE) inputs LOW, while providing the data on I/O0 through I/O7 and address on A0 through A18 pins. Data reads are performed by asserting the chip enable active-low (CE) and output enable (OE) inputs LOW and providing the required address on the address lines. Read data is accessible on the I/O lines (I/O0 through I/O7).

  • High speed is tAA = 10ns
  • Low active and standby currents
  • Active current: ICC = 38mA typical
  • 1.0V data retention
  • TTL-compatible inputs and outputs
  • 4.5V to 5.5V voltage range
  • 36-pin moulded SOJ package
  • Industrial temperature range from ďż˝40°C to +85°C
  • 65nm process technology
